I understand your want for a feature like this and I understand it would have its usefulness. However, I am kinda coming from the other side in that id like to have a way to turn off this feature in my campaigns if it came about.
I feel for one this feature could begin to get kinda annoying at times are there are lots of situations where the user obtains items when they are not purchased and when they do that character may not know the worth of such an item (like if they stripped some plate mail from an enemy and because it popped up with the number of its cost it changes how they might react)
That point then leads to my second point in that i like players to roleplay and haggle for most things they buy from vendors. I will reward them with a better price if they do well or a worse one if they don't. If every time they go buy the item they get the price popping up they will know straight away if they have been ripped off by a vendor and will just expect PHB price every time they buy something.
That being said, I am a big advocate for including features that support all styles of play, and if lots want the feature then I'm happy for it to be implemented if that's what the DDB staff want to do. I would just like it if on them are included ways to turn them off in certain areas.

Another item I would like to see now that I played with a barbarian - better functional use of conditions. I like that little icons pop up around the HP box for the various conditions but it would be helpful if multiple levels of exhaustion can be indicated. In addition, the adverse effects should be incorporated into the attacks/saves/checks.
